Where they were

By the time 'Speak Now' was released in 2010, Taylor Swift had already gained significant acclaim with her previous albums, including the blockbuster 'Fearless'. This third studio album marked her transition from country star to a mainstream pop icon, showcasing her growth as a songwriter who writes about personal experiences.

Why it matters

'Speak Now' debuted at number one on the Billboard 200 and sold over one million copies in its first week, solidifying Swift's status in the music industry. The album's critical reception was overwhelmingly positive, earning multiple Grammy nominations, and it is particularly noted for its intricate lyrical narratives and the absence of co-writers.

Essential tracks

  • "Back to December" — This poignant ballad reflects regret and introspection, showcasing Swift's evolution as a storyteller by weaving personal emotion into her lyrics.
  • "Dear John" — 'Dear John' stands out for its raw emotional honesty, detailing a tumultuous relationship that garnered significant media attention and discourse around Swift's personal life.
  • "Mean" — With its anthemic chorus and empowering message against bullying, 'Mean' resonated widely, earning a Grammy for Best Country Solo Performance.
  • "Enchanted" — 'Enchanted' captivates listeners with its fairy-tale-like narrative and lush instrumentation, representing Swift's ability to evoke deep emotions through storytelling.
